Are Dhanush and Mrunal Thakur really married? Social media briefly thought so, thanks to a convincing AI-generated video that went viral on Instagram on Friday.
The video, shared by the account @devaimation, showed what appeared to be scenes from the actors’ wedding, and also claimed that the ceremony took place on January 22 in Chennai. Lille even describes it as a “tight-knit, private family wedding”, giving it an authentic feel.
But it didn’t take long for fans to find something.
The biggest perk was the guest list. In the video, Dhanush and Mrunal can be seen smiling together, with several prominent actors including Dulquer Salmaan, Vijay, Ajith and Trisha appearing in the background. The idea of so many top stars casually attending a “private” wedding immediately raised eyebrows.
Another clinching moment was a shot of Trisha taking a selfie. However, the hand holding the phone clearly belonged to Shruti Haasan. This was one of several visual discrepancies that only an AI could create.
Interestingly, the creator has included a disclaimer at the end of the caption, stating that the video was generated by AI and is intended purely for entertainment and news-style presentation, with no official confirmation from the actors involved. Nevertheless, the clip quickly went viral, with many viewers completely missing the disclaimer.
Although the majority of users recognized the video as fake, some still commented, “Is this AI?” — highlights how content like this can easily blur the line between fiction and reality online.
